INFLUX Jewellery Gallery Past Exhibitions


May 4 – June 17

FLOW
An exhibition featuring unique, contemporary art jewellery that features handmade glass components or that is made completely from glass, whether blown, cast, slumped or lampworked. This genre is experiencing a great renaissance currently and INFLUX is happy to present some of the finest artrists in the field and highlight this exciting movement.


Feb 27 – Mar 31

PRIMAL INSTINCT, Solo Exhibition by Anna Clark
The theme of this exhibit is botanical, a study of the interaction between plant and pollinator. Fascinated by this seductive yet often deceptive relationship, Anna Clark uses acrylics, resins, silver and gold to create her intricate jewellery pieces.

Aug 29–Oct 15

100 MEDALLIONS: A Centennial Exhibition
This year Alberta celebrates its 100th Birthday and to commemorate the event, an official Centennial Medallion is being issued by the Province. INFLUX has decided to expand on the collection by presenting one hundred medallions produced by artists from across the country. These Medallions commemorate Alberta’s history from diverse selection of viewpoints and of course, are all wearable!


July 4–Aug 14 BOLOS & BUCKLES
We have asked our artists to reinterpret these classic Western accessories revered by Calgarians each summer for the Stampede by conceptualizing and/or celebrating Bolos and Buckles and bringing this western tradition into the 21st Century.


May 2–May 28 HIDDEN IN THE DETAILS: ACAD Jewellery & Metals Department Graduate Exhibition
The Alberta College of Art & Design is host to one of Canada’s most outstanding arts focused jewellery programs where students are able to obtain a Bachelor of Fine Arts Degree in a four-year program. INFLUX is proud to support these emerging artists by hosting an exhibition of their graduate studio work.


April 7

Artist's Demonstration
An in-house demonstration is sure to stir up your curiosity, and maybe even the creative juices! Join us for an educational wine and cheese event!

Local artist and jewellery designer, Chris Gillrie, will demonstrate the coloring, or ‘anodizing’, of titanium. Historically a material used in the aerospace industry, titanium has many applications today from bike spokes to body piercing jewellery. Chris, however, uses this material in conjunction with precious gemstones and gold details for the production of his modern jewellery designs that have a classic appeal. He specializes in women’s and men’s tension set rings.
